很抱歉,如果它是重复的,因为我不是安全人员或网络专家,我可能错过了正确的术语来查找信息.
我正在开发一个应用程序来拦截和修改Web浏览器和Web服务器之间的HTTP请求和响应(请参阅如何拦截和修改服务器端的HTTP响应?作为后台).我决定在ASP.Net中实现一个反向代理,它将客户端请求转发到后端HTTP服务器,将响应中的链接和头转换为正确的"代理"URL,并在提取相关信息后将响应发送给客户端从回应.
它的工作正常,除了身份验证部分:Web服务器默认使用NTLM身份验证,只是通过反向代理转发请求和响应不允许用户在远程应用程序上进行身份验证.反向代理和Web应用程序都在同一台物理计算机上,并在同一个IIS服务器中执行(Windows server 2008/IIS 7,如果这很重要).我尝试在反向代理应用程序上启用和禁用身份验证,没有运气.
我已经查找了有关它的信息,它似乎与"双跳问题"有关,我不明白.我的问题是:有没有办法通过反向代理使用NTLM对远程应用程序上的用户进行身份验证?如果没有,我可以使用其他认证方法吗?
即使你没有我的问题的解决方案,只需指向我的相关信息,以帮助我摆脱困惑将是伟大的!
我想知道是否有可能在应用程序进入应用程序商店之前"注册"iPhone应用程序名称?
示例:开发人员为iphone游戏提供了一个非常聪明的名称.他希望在对游戏进行编程之前注册该名称,以便其他人不会出现相同的名称.
我主要是一名数据库开发人员,但为了提高我的个人技能和开发Windows应用程序,我正在尝试学习.NET中的新东西.几年前,我在C#2.0中开发了一个POS.我记得在模式或现有代码库方面唯一使用的是Microsoft提供的数据库.
我现在正在尝试编写一个基于规则的引擎,它为业务用户提供了良好的UI,并且在处理规则时表现非常好.我决定使用的其中一件事是WPF.
选择来自多个地方的阅读,这是下一步,它似乎提供了很多选项来创建Visio像diagarms.
我对这些其他技术,设计模式和最佳实践感到困惑:
还有一些.
我正在尝试寻找一篇文章或某些内容来解释这些内容如何协同工作以及最佳组合使用方式和原因?
谢谢,
我想知道是否可以在终端中检测到vim被调用的可用颜色,因此我可以为每种颜色情况选择不同的颜色方案.
这与检查&t_Co变量不同.有时候我用8种颜色打开一个vim,并且可以设置t_Co=256使用一些colorschemes,但有时候(就像在Mac中的Terminal.app中),设置这个变量不会引发错误但是t_Co因为Terminal.app的颜色限制而没有改变是16岁.
事实是:我只是通过经验知道这个限制,我想知道是否可以通过调用函数(if terminal_supports > 256)或类似的东西来了解这个值.
我可以只使用viml函数来做,或者我需要创建一些bash脚本并从vimrc调用它们吗?我想在Linux,Mac和Windows(也使用Cygwin)中获得这些信息.
(如果我出于某种原因,无法从系统中获取此信息,是否有表格或vim帮助了解有关不同终端及其颜色功能的一些信息?如果是这样,那么我可以创建一个包含所有终端的哈希表颜色能力.)
我正在启动一个客户端强制使用XHTML 1.0 Strict的项目.现在我想知道将XHTML作为text/html认为有害的发送中描述的问题是否仍然是最新的,我是否应该试图说服客户这个(非常强烈声明的)要求适得其反.
Internet Explorer是否application/xhtml+xml正确处理?
UIViewController用于实现放置UITableView UISearchBar并正在实现的视图.但你不能调用searchBarCancelButtonClicked.不知道是什么原因.
是否可以在调用之前向函数添加局部变量?如果有,怎么样?
编辑:原因我注意到我在django的所有观点都在使用
render_to_response(template_name,locals())
Run Code Online (Sandbox Code Playgroud)
现在我创建了一个中间件,我想用它添加一个局部变量
def process_view():
Run Code Online (Sandbox Code Playgroud)
它的方法.所以我不必修改视图.
在我的Java应用程序中,当调用主模块时,我在一个单独的线程中启动我的SWT GUI.我需要在主线程中执行一些长操作并更新GUI线程.当我尝试从主线程更新GUI线程,即更改标签文本或其他东西时,我得到一个java.lang.NullPointerException.从我在网上看到的是因为SWT不允许非UI线程更新UI对象.如何从主线程更新GUI线程.
我在网上找到了一些例子,但它们都涉及GUI在主线程中运行的情况,而长操作则在单独的线程中.我的情况完全相反.
有人能告诉我如何更新GUI线程中的小部件吗?
我有一个十进制数据库列decimal (26,6)。
据我所知,这意味着精度为 26,小数位数为 6。
我认为这意味着该数字的长度总共可以是 26 位数字,其中小数点后可以有 6 位数字。
在我的 WPF / C# 前端中,我需要验证传入的小数,以便我可以确保它可以存储在 SQL Server 中而无需截断等。
所以我的问题是有没有一种方法可以检查小数是否具有特定的精度和小数位数。
另外,我听说 SQL Server 以与 CLR 完全不同的方式存储十进制,这是真的吗?如果是的话,我需要担心吗?
我是新手,我有一个问题!我将使用c ++代码,我不知道如何导入它以及如何在eclips上编译它(我通过命令行编译它).代码具有特定的结构,并以这种方式组织:
repos____lib____configure (execute the configure file inside the libraries folders)
I I___makefile (execute the make file inside the libraries folders,
requires make/make.def)
I I___ib1____.cpp
I I I____.h
I ... I____configure (it requires make/configure_lib and
make/configure_includes
I ... I____makefile (generated by configure)
I I___lib2___....
i I___.......
I I___libn____.cpp
i I____.h
i I____configure
i I____makefile (generated by configure)
I
I___make(folder)__bashrc (are set the some environment variables)
I I__configure_bin
I I__configure_includes
I I__configure_lib
I I__make.def (are set all the include path and …Run Code Online (Sandbox Code Playgroud)